Introduction to Generative AI Health and Safety
Generative AI refers to a type of artificial intelligence that can generate new content, including text, images, and videos, based on the data it has been trained on. In the context of Health and Safety, Generative AI can be used to analyze data, predict potential hazards, and generate reports and safety protocols. This technology has the potential to revolutionize the way Health and Safety is managed in the workplace, making it more efficient and effective.
However, the use of Generative AI in Health and Safety also raises concerns about data privacy, bias, and the potential for errors. Therefore, it is essential to implement best practices for ensuring Health and Safety standards when using Generative AI. This includes ensuring that the data used to train the AI is accurate and unbiased, and that the AI is regularly audited and updated to prevent errors.
Applications of Generative AI in Health and Safety
Generative AI has a wide range of applications in Health and Safety, including predictive maintenance, risk assessment, and safety training. For example, Generative AI can be used to analyze data from sensors and machines to predict when maintenance is required, reducing the risk of equipment failure and accidents. It can also be used to assess risks and generate safety protocols, such as emergency response plans and safety procedures.
In addition, Generative AI can be used to create personalized safety training programs, tailored to the specific needs and risks of each employee. This can help to reduce the risk of accidents and improve overall Health and Safety in the workplace.
Best Practices for Implementing Generative AI Health and Safety
To ensure that Generative AI is used effectively and safely in the workplace, it is essential to implement best practices for its implementation. This includes ensuring that the AI is transparent and explainable, and that its decisions and actions can be understood and trusted by employees and regulators.
It is also essential to ensure that the AI is regularly audited and updated, to prevent errors and biases. This can be achieved through regular testing and validation, as well as ongoing monitoring and evaluation of the AI's performance.
